Caffe Mundi, an independent coffee bar and roaster in central Antwerp, was struggling with basic access management: only two physical keys for multiple buildings meant the owners often had to be present to let staff and suppliers in, and lost keys regularly ate into their time. To solve this, Caffe Mundi chose SALTO KS and implemented SALTO KS Keys as a Service to modernize access control.

SALTO KS installed a wireless electronic access control system with mobile remote opening, one-tag access for multiple doors, configurable access groups and an Office Mode, plus a built-in intrusion alarm. Since deploying SALTO KS (doors have been smartphone-accessible since July 2015), the café has cut the time spent locating or lending keys, eliminated recurring lock/forced-entry issues, and noticeably improved staff safety and operational flexibility.
